THIS young man suffered a horrific childhood accident which saw him lose his hand and left three-quarters of his body covered in third-degree burns yet can now deadlift more than twenty-three stone in weight.

Diego Hernandéz (24) from New York City, USA, was electrocuted by high voltage cable at just 10-years-old when he was growing up in the Dominican Republic. The terrifying event put him in a coma for six months and then in intensive care for another six months and left him having to learn how to walk again.
